Abstract

The coronal seal in root canal-treated teeth may be compromised depending on the accuracy of post space preparation and post cementation along with remaining gutta-percha. Root canal treatment can be compromised by endotoxins released by the coronal bacteria as a result of microleakage. The study was conducted by undergraduate students to measure the gap between the cemented post and residual gutta-percha. In total, 217 endodontically treated teeth were evaluated with intraoral peri-apical radiographs. Based on the intraoral periapical radiographic examination in the CS-R4 program, Group I had no gap, Group II had a gap of >0 to 2 mm, and Group III had a gap of more than 2 mm between the end of the cemented post and the remaining gutta-percha. In total, 40% (n = 87) of the teeth had no gap, 59% (127) had a gap of >0 to 2 mm, and 1% (n = 3) had a gap of more than 2 mm between the cemented post end and remaining gutta. Chi square test revealed a significant difference in the gap between the post and remaining gutta-percha between males and females students (p < 0.001). In terms of the gap between the cemented post end and the residual gutta-percha, the root canal treated teeth with post and core by undergraduates were clinically acceptable.
